NEW SERMON SERIES:  FRUIT OF THE SPIRIT

In our series on the Fruit of the Spirit, we’ll discover that the life God desires isn’t about doing more, but becoming more like Jesus. The fruit of the Spirit is the character of Christ being formed within us. As we live through the power of the Spirit, we will display Christlike character to the world. When we believe in Jesus, abide with Jesus, and become like Jesus, we bear the kind of fruit that glorifies God and blesses others. This series invites us to depend on the Holy Spirit to transform us into the image of Christ. CORE CLASSES -  "HERMENEUTICS"

HOW TO READ AND UNDERSTAND THE BIBLE

Do you ever find the Bible difficult to understand? Do you want to have a better understanding of the Scriptures? Knowing how to read and understand the Bible is essential for growing as a disciple of Jesus. This class will equip you to read, study, and understand the Bible for yourself!

The class is being taught by Eric Daniels and will take place from January 18th through March 15th. We will meet on Sunday mornings at 8:30 AM in the Upper Elementary classroom by the skylight.

BLOOD DRIVE 

New Jersey Blood Services would like to thank you for the life-saving that happens through donations given at LBC.  In 2024 LBC hosted 12 blood drives collecting a total of 550 units, an average of 46 units per drive.  And 1650 patients may have benefited from the blood collected at Lincroft Bible Church.  New Jersey Blood Services will be at LBC again on Tuesday, February 24th,  from 1:00 - 7:00 pm. BIBLE STUDY FELLOWSHIP FOR MEN

Bible Study Fellowship (BSF) believes that people discover their true purpose and identity by knowing God through His Word. That is why BSF offers free, in-depth Bible studies in community for people of all ages around the world. We offer a satellite group for men at LBC that meets on Tuesday nights, 7PM at the church.
